Product
HAILEY ORTHO CONTENDER POST-OP-KNEE BRACE Model : 75-7500-038 Post-Operative Knee Brace is indicated for range of motion control at the knee joint following ACL, PCL, MCL, and LCL surgeries, meniscal repairs, patella realignment, regenerative chondroplasty, stable femoral fractures, total knee replacements, and high tibial osteotomies.
Reason
Knee brace could fail to maintain the locked position and a loss of balance or undesired flexion/extension may occur at the affected knee joint,
